MEMO — Sales Leads

Warranty costs on the Varnell K2 line ran 38% over plan last quarter, driven by hinge failures in units shipped from the Dray Hollow plant. Stop discounting extended warranties immediately. Claims over 500 units escalate to Marta Quillen. Pricing guidance ships Friday. The note below outlines where this leaves our spring strategy.

management briefing: Gross margin on Druix came in at 5 percent against a plan of 10 percent. Only 5 of the 100 pilot accounts renewed Druix, so a churn review is set for July 15.

MEMO — Finance Team

Quick heads-up on something we've been tracking: Brellick Systems now accounts for roughly 41% of our quarterly revenue, up from 28% last year. Great customer, but if they wobble, we wobble. Marta in planning ran the downside scenarios and they're not pretty — a 90-day payment delay alone would squeeze working capital hard. We're kicking off a diversification push across the Halloway and Dunmere accounts this quarter. Before we circulate anything wider, here's the confidential plan going forward.

board note of tagug-hahag: Praionax Logistics is in early talks to buy Julaxek Group for about $36.3 million. The Julmir launch date is March 1, and nothing goes to the press before then.

# Env vars: Pressfold incremental rebuilds

Pressfold rebuilds only pages whose content hash changed. REBUILD_SCOPE limits blast radius; keep it at "delta" in prod. CACHE_BUST_ON_DEPLOY must stay false — full busts defeat incremental mode. The rebuild webhook is authenticated; unauthenticated calls are rejected and logged for review. The webhook credential lives in rebuild.env, set on the following line:

secret setting of yagug-hahog: COURIER_KEY13=44c9b50f678cd

Handover Note — Director Transition

For the finance team: I am passing the Rellbourne franchise agreement to my successor mid-negotiation. Key points: the franchisee, Cassonway Retail Group, has accepted the royalty schedule but disputes the fit-out contribution for the Eastmoor site. Audit rights and the territorial exclusivity clause are settled. Payment milestones are tracked in the shared ledger; reconcile before the next drawdown. Please treat the following planning note as strictly confidential.

confidential, bawig-bafog: Only 30 of the 496 pilot accounts renewed Lammir, so a churn review is set for May 8. Kelionax Systems is in early talks to buy Noririx Foods for about $76.9 million.